How Our Crawl Space Water Removal Process Works
Our team follows a strict process to ensure your crawl space is thoroughly cleaned and restored. We’ll use our expertise and equipment to remove the water, dry out the space, and prevent future damage. Don’t let a DIY approach lead to more problems down the line, trust our professionals to get it right the first time.
Step 1: Assessment and Containment
We’ll arrive at your home, assess the damage, and contain the affected area to prevent further water intrusion.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to monitor moisture levels and ensure the space is completely dry before completing the job.
Step 2: Water Removal
We’ll use advanced equipment to extract water from the crawl space, including powerful pumps and wet/dry vacuums. Our technicians will work efficiently to remove as much water as possible, reducing the risk of further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ized equipment to dry out the crawl space, including dehumidifiers and air movers. Our technicians will work to ensure the space is completely dry, reducing the risk of mold and mildew growth.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ize the crawl space, removing any remaining debris and bacteria. Our technicians will use eco-friendly cleaning products to ensure your home is safe and healthy.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Report
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ure the crawl space is completely dry and free of any remaining damage. We’ll provide you with a detailed report of the work completed and any recommendations for future maintenance.

Crawl Space Water Removal Cost In Convent, LA
The cost of crawl space water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Convent, LA.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Containment |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age. |
| Water Removal | $1,000 – $5,000 | The amount of water present and the difficulty of removal.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and the level of humidity present.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| The level of debris and bacteria present. |
| Final Inspection and Report | $200 – $1,000 | The complexity of the job and the level of detail required. |
